**What is a Root Canal?**
A root canal is a procedure to address infection, inflammation, or necrosis in the dental pulp. It involves using specialized tools to clean out dead pulp and bacteria from inside the tooth, then sealing it with a filling to prevent re-infection. This process usually requires several appointments, and many opt for northern treatment options due to faster service and more choices.
**Reasons for Heat Sensitivity Post-Treatment**
After completing a root canal, sensitivity to heat or cold can occur because the tooth undergoes cleaning, disinfection, and sealing during the procedure. Although the tooth nerve is removed, the surrounding periodontal tissues can still react to temperature changes. Additionally, it takes time for the tooth and gums to adjust post-procedure, so temporary sensitivity is possible.
Another reason for sensitivity is the structural vulnerability of the tooth after treatment, particularly before crown restoration. Biting or temperature changes can cause mild discomfort. If there are tiny cracks, heat may stimulate the gums and periodontal membrane, causing temporary pain.
**How to Determine

If Its Normal Sensitivity or a Problem**
Generally, if the heat sensitivity is mild, without persistent pain, swelling, or nighttime discomfort disrupting sleep, it is likely a normal recovery reaction that should taper off within a few weeks to a couple of months. However, if the pain worsens, or if there is pain when consuming cold substances or biting, or if there is gum swelling, seek prompt dental consultation to rule out secondary infection or incomplete treatment.
**Post-Treatment Care Tips for Dental Procedures Up North**
1. **Avoid Extreme Temperatures:** During the initial recovery period, avoid very hot or cold foods to allow time for adaptation.
2. **Maintain Oral Hygiene:** Brush and floss daily to prevent plaque buildup and protect treated teeth and surrounding gums.
3. **Follow Up with Crown Restoration:** A crown is often needed after a root canal; leaving it unsealed can increase sensitivity.
